How Much Does It Normally Cost To Clean And Restore Victorian Tiles In Trinity?

For those considering restoring Victorian tiles, understanding the cost factors such as the area size and the state of the tiles is a crucial step.

Typically, professional Victorian tile restoration costs between £25.00 and £45.00 per square metre, with additional costs if there is damage like cracks or missing grout.

Sealing Victorian Tiles in Trinity

Victorian Tile Floor Maintenance Through Sealing

Victorian tiles retain their elegance with sealing care

Protect Victorian tiles with a natural finish using impregnating sealers or achieve a gloss look with topical sealers, both blocking stains and limiting harm.

Frequently Asked Questions

Restoration time for Victorian tiles is largely affected by the amount of damage and the area being treated. On average, it usually takes around 1 to 3 days to complete.

DIY restoration of Victorian tiles is feasible, but thinking about the cost and results is key. Hiring professionals for the restoration process often leads to better quality and saves time.

Yes, broken Victorian tiles can be replaced. We carefully find or replicate tiles to ensure the original appearance stays intact.

We choose non-acidic cleaners and professional techniques to keep Victorian tiles safe while cleaning them.

Sealing restored Victorian floor tiles helps protect them from stains, wear, and potential future damage. Sealing adds to their long-term durability.
